What Is BEGEMOT-WIRELESS-MIB?
BEGEMOT-WIRELESS-MIB is another Begemot-family MIB for the FreeBSD bsnmpd agent, specifically covering IEEE 802.11 wireless LAN interfaces. It exposes a wlanInterfaceTable describing each wireless interface's operating mode, BSSID, local MAC address, flags, and administrative/operational status, plus a wlanIfParentTable linking virtual wireless interfaces to their parent physical device. The MIB is used to monitor wireless interface software and configuration status — operating mode, association state, and interface up/down status — and includes notifications (begemotWlanNotifications) for events such as scan completion. It builds on the standard IF-MIB interface model, extending it with 802.11-specific attributes, and is FreeBSD/bsnmpd-specific rather than a general IETF standard. Typical deployment is on FreeBSD systems, embedded routers, or access points using the wlan(4) driver stack with bsnmpd for SNMP management, and administrators can download the BEGEMOT-WIRELESS-MIB file to load it into their MIB browser for wireless-interface monitoring.

Monitoring Examples
An administrator can poll wlanInterfaceTable/wlanInterfaceEntry, keyed by wlanIfaceIndex, to read wlanIfaceOperatingMode, wlanIfaceBssid, and wlanIfaceState for each configured wireless interface. A wlanIfaceState showing an unexpected down or scanning value, or a wlanIfaceBssid that doesn't match the expected access point, would flag an association problem. The begemotWlanScanning and begemotWlanNotifications objects can also be watched to catch scan events or state transitions in near real time.
